Hello!

We have to upgrade our server. The PG upgrade is impossible because of too
much data.
So we will create a new server with PG 16, and we have to migrate the
databases one by one (from a PG 11 server).

Is it possible?

Does PG16 read PG11 dumps and restore them correctly on the PG16 server?

Or is it unsupported now?
